We installed the Furrion Chill Cube 18K on a 35-foot fifth wheel and immediately noticed the difference from traditional RV air conditioners. The variable-speed compressor ramps up gradually instead of the jarring on-off cycling we’ve experienced with older units. During a week-long trip through Arizona in July, this unit kept the interior at a comfortable 72 degrees even when outdoor temperatures hit 105. The cooling performance impressed us more than any other unit we tested.
What sets this unit apart is how the variable-speed technology eliminates the power spikes that plague standard compressors. We measured steady amp draw instead of the 15-20 amp surges typical of traditional units. This makes the Chill Cube far more compatible with generator power and reduces stress on your RV’s electrical system. The 50dB noise level means you can actually have a conversation while it runs.

Installation took about two hours with basic tools, though you’ll need to purchase the Air Distribution Box separately. The unit weighs just 72.4 pounds, making it one of the lighter options on our list. Furrion designed this specifically for RV use, with aerodynamic shrouding that reduces drag and improves fuel efficiency while driving. The build quality feels substantial, and the white finish blends seamlessly with most RV roofs.
After three months of continuous use, we averaged about 30% less power consumption compared to our previous 15,000 BTU unit. The EER rating of 14 puts this in a completely different efficiency class than standard RV air conditioners. For boondocking with a generator, this efficiency translates directly into longer run times and fuel savings.

Buying Guide: How to Choose the Best RV Air Conditioner in 2026
Selecting the right RV air conditioner requires matching your specific needs to the available options. We’ve broken down the key considerations to help you make an informed decision based on your RV size, power setup, and camping style.
BTU Sizing Guide
Matching BTU capacity to your RV size is the most critical factor in air conditioner selection. Too little cooling power means the unit runs constantly without achieving comfortable temperatures. Too much capacity wastes energy and may cycle too frequently, reducing efficiency and comfort.
Use this sizing guide based on RV length:
- Under 24 feet: 13,500 BTU
- 24 to 28 feet: 13,500 to 15,000 BTU
- 28 to 32 feet: 15,000 BTU
- 32 to 36 feet: 15,000 to 18,000 BTU
- Over 36 feet: Consider dual 15,000 BTU units or one 18,000 BTU plus supplemental cooling
Hot climates like Arizona, Texas, and Florida may require moving up one size category. RVs with poor insulation or large window surfaces also benefit from higher BTU ratings. For best results, consider your typical camping conditions when selecting capacity.
Ducted vs Non-Ducted Systems
The choice between ducted and non-ducted systems depends on your RV’s existing infrastructure and your preferences.
Ducted systems route cooled air through ceiling vents connected by flexible ducts. This approach distributes air more evenly throughout the RV and typically runs quieter since the main unit sits further from living spaces. However, ducted systems require existing ductwork installation and depend on proper duct design for optimal performance. Poorly designed ducts can significantly reduce efficiency.
Non-ducted units blow air directly from a ceiling assembly into the living space. Installation is simpler since no ductwork is needed, and the upfront cost is typically lower. The tradeoff is more concentrated noise at the ceiling assembly and less even air distribution. Many RVers add small fans to improve circulation with non-ducted units.
Most replacement installations use the same type as the original unit. Converting from one system to another requires significant modifications.
Power Requirements and Compatibility
Understanding your RV’s electrical system prevents disappointment and safety issues. Most traditional RV air conditioners require 115V AC power and draw between 12-20 amps when running.
For 30-amp RVs, you can typically run one air conditioner plus lights and small appliances. Running a second AC or high-draw appliances like microwaves may trip breakers. Monitor your power usage carefully and consider installing a soft start kit to reduce initial surge current.
For 50-amp RVs, you have capacity for dual air conditioners and multiple high-draw appliances simultaneously. This flexibility makes 50-amp rigs more comfortable in extreme heat.
Generator users need units rated for generator compatibility. Variable-speed compressors like the Furrion Chill Cube handle generator power better than traditional units. Most generators need at least 3,000 watts to run a 15,000 BTU air conditioner reliably.
12V DC units like the OutEquip and Gidrox eliminate inverter requirements for battery-powered setups. These units consume dramatically less power, making them ideal for solar and lithium battery systems.
Noise Level Considerations
Noise levels significantly impact camping comfort, particularly for light sleepers and those who value peaceful environments. Traditional RV air conditioners typically operate between 55-65dB, which is noticeable but not disruptive for most people.
Quieter units like the TOSOT, FOGATTI, and 12V DC models operate around 40-43dB. This reduction makes conversation and television watching more pleasant and allows comfortable sleep even with the unit running nearby.
Variable-speed compressors offer another noise advantage by eliminating abrupt starts. Instead of the jarring on-off cycling of traditional units, variable-speed models ramp up and down smoothly, reducing both noise and power spikes.
Energy Efficiency and EER Ratings
Energy Efficiency Ratio (EER) measures cooling output per watt of power consumed. Higher EER ratings indicate better efficiency. Traditional RV air conditioners typically have EER ratings around 8-10, while efficient models reach 11-14.
The Furrion Chill Cube 18K leads the pack with an EER of 14, meaning significantly lower power consumption for equivalent cooling. This efficiency translates directly into fuel savings when running generators and lower electrical bills at RV parks.
For boondockers and off-grid enthusiasts, efficiency matters even more. More efficient units run longer on limited battery capacity or solar power. The 12V DC units we tested consume roughly 350-960 watts compared to 1,500+ watts for traditional 115V units, representing massive efficiency gains for battery-powered setups.
Heat Pump Functionality
Heat pump models provide both cooling and heating from a single unit. The heating function works by reversing the refrigeration cycle, moving heat from outside air into your RV. This approach is more efficient than electric resistance heating but becomes less effective below about 40 degrees Fahrenheit.
For three-season campers, a heat pump eliminates the need for separate propane heating during spring and fall. Units like the RecPro 15K and FOGATTI provide 12,500+ BTU of heating capacity, sufficient for most shoulder season conditions.
In very cold weather, heat pumps lose efficiency and may shut off. For winter camping, you’ll still need propane heat. However, for most RVers who camp primarily in warm weather with occasional cool nights, heat pump functionality adds valuable versatility.

What is the average life expectancy of an RV air conditioner?
A well-maintained RV air conditioner typically lasts 8-12 years. Coleman and Dometic units often reach 15+ years with proper care, while newer brands may vary. Regular cleaning of filters and coils extends lifespan significantly.
What size RV air conditioner do I need?
Match BTU to RV length: 13,500 BTU for RVs under 28 feet, 15,000 BTU for 28-32 feet, and 18,000 BTU for larger RVs over 32 feet or those in extremely hot climates. For best results, consider dual AC units for RVs over 36 feet.
